Legislation against selling, making, hiring or importing samurai swords in England and Wales has come into force.Those breaking the law face six months in jail and a £5,000 fine. Carrying a sword in public is already illegal.
Exemptions will cover swords which are used for re-enactments or antique weapons kept on display by collectors.
